let A = area of rectangle
let w = width of rectangle
area of rectangle = length * width, therefore:
A = 9w
then plug-in values for the width in the formula:
(a) if w=1, A = 9*1 = 9 sq. in
(b) if w=8, A = 9*8 = 72 sq. in
(c) if w=9, A = 9*9 = 81 sq. in
(d) if w=11, A = 9*11 = 99 sq. in
